Miner at Health Clinic in Appalachia
A former coal miner lies still as a doctor monitors his heart rate at the Tug River black Lung clinic, the only one in southern West Virginia. He was a miner for three decades. He came to the clinic to find out if he qualifies for compensation from the coal company.

Health Impacts on West Virginia Coal Miners
A documentation on retired miners suffering from Black Lung and other lung diseases. They have been denied benefits for Black Lung Disease and are dying from the impacts of breathing coal dust.
